JQuery: الاتصال بصفحة الويب

جدول المحتويات:

JQuery: الاتصال بصفحة الويب
JQuery: الاتصال بصفحة الويب
Anonim

jQuery هي مكتبة جافا سكريبت تركز على كيفية عمل تقنيات HTML و JavaScript و CSS معًا.

ما يمكن أن يفعله jQuery

يمكن للمكتبة العمل مع قائمة المهام التالية:

  • يمكنه الوصول تمامًا إلى أي عنصر من نموذج كائن الصفحة (DOM) وإجراء عمليات معالجة معقدة معهم ؛
  • دعم معالجة الأحداث ؛
  • هناك وظائف للتأثيرات الرسومية والرسوم المتحركة المختلفة ؛
  • عمل مبسط باستخدام تقنية التحميل الديناميكي AJAX (ميزة مهمة جدًا ومفيدة للغاية ، ولكن ليس عن ذلك الآن) ؛
  • يحتوي jQuery على عدد هائل من المكونات الإضافية الخاصة به ، وتتمثل وظيفته الرئيسية في تنفيذ واجهات المستخدم الرسومية وتفاعل المستخدم معها.

إصدارات المكتبة المضغوطة وغير المضغوطة

للمطورين عدة خيارات للبرنامج النصي - أحدهما مضغوط والآخر غير مضغوط. يعد الإصدار الكامل مناسبًا جدًا للاستخدام في مرحلة الترميز وتصحيح (اختبار) تطبيقات الويب. من ناحية أخرى ، سيكون للإصدار المصغر القليل من المزايا المفيدة أثناء تصحيح الأخطاء ، ولكنه يتم تحميله بشكل أسرع ويشغل مساحة أقل. لذا فإن نسخة مضغوطة من jQuery مناسبةاستخدم بالفعل في المشروع النهائي ، لأنه يوفر حركة مرور الخادم ومساحة القرص.

اتصال مسج
اتصال مسج

كيفية اختيار الإصدار الصحيح من jQuery

هناك العديد من العناصر الرئيسية في jQuery اليوم - الفروع 1.x و 2.x و 3.x. الاختلاف اللافت للنظر هو أنه ، بدءًا من الإصدار الثاني ، تم إيقاف أي دعم للمتصفحات القديمة ، مثل المتصفح من Microsoft Corporation - Internet Explorer ، حتى الإصدار الثامن ويتضمن ذلك.

جعل هذا القرار من الممكن تقليل الحجم المادي للبيانات في المكتبة بنسبة عشرة بالمائة وتحسين عملها بشكل طفيف. ومع ذلك ، لا تزال هناك أجهزة كمبيوتر منزلية وشركات في العالم حيث تم تثبيت Internet Explorer القديم كمتصفح رئيسي ، على الرغم من أن النسبة المئوية لهؤلاء المستخدمين لا تتجاوز 3٪ في جميع أنحاء العالم. لذلك ، الأمر متروك لك لدعم النظام الأساسي القديم أم لا.

يلتزم مطورو jQuery بمبادئ التوافق مع الإصدارات السابقة. هذا يعني أن الكود المكتوب للإصدار 1.7 من المكتبة سيعمل أيضًا مع الإصدار 1.8. لكن في بعض الأحيان تقوم شركة المطورين بإزالة وظائف غير مفيدة من jQuery ، لذلك من الأفضل إعادة قراءة الوثائق الخاصة بالإصدار الجديد إذا كنت ستقوم بالترقية.

في عام 2016 ، تم إطلاق فرع جديد من jQuery. كان الإصدار 3.0 ، الذي أصبح أسرع وأخف من الإصدارات القديمة. تمت إزالة الاختراقات منه أخيرًا لتنفيذ بعض الوظائف في المتصفحات القديمة ، مما سمح بوضع المكتبة كأداة تطوير حديثة وقوية.

إذا كان لديكالمشروع مرتبط بالفعل ببعض المكتبات ، ثم قم أولاً بتقدير تكاليف العمالة للترقية. إذا كانت الاستفادة من الإصدار الجديد تستحق ذلك ، فلا تتردد في بدء العمل. لجميع المطورين الذين بدأوا للتو في استخدام الأداة في مشاريعهم ، يُنصح بالبدء مباشرة بأحدث الإصدارات.

كيف تبدأ مع jQuery

الخطوة الأولى هي توصيل jQuery. للقيام بذلك ، تحتاج إلى تنزيل المكتبة مباشرة من مورد مطور jquery.com ، أو من مرآة ، ووضع المكتبة على خادم الويب الخاص بك.

الآن دعونا نجري اتصال jQuery الفعلي بصفحة الويب. يتم التعامل مع اتصال النصوص المختلفة في لغة ترميز النص التشعبي بواسطة علامة البرنامج النصي. قم بتوصيل jQuery بالرمز التالي:

اتصال مسج
اتصال مسج

هذا الخيار جيد للاتصال دون اتصال بالإنترنت ، ولكن هناك العديد من الطرق الأخرى لاستخدام الخادم.

ربط jQuery باستخدام الخدمات السحابية

توفر Google خدمة المكتبات المستضافة ، والتي يمكن لأي شخص من خلالها توصيل إطار عمل أو مكتبة شائعة بتطبيق الويب الخاص به. لتوصيل jQuery عبر Google Cloud Storage ، استخدم السلسلة التي تطابق الإصدار المحدد في النمط التالي:

كيفية تضمين مكتبة jquery
كيفية تضمين مكتبة jquery

تتوافق الأرقام الموجودة في عمود الإصدارات مع رقم الإصدار المتاح للتثبيت والعمل معه. لتوصيل أي من الإصدارات الوسيطة ، ما عليك سوى نسخهارقم رقمي في سلسلة الاتصال بدلاً من الأرقام المحددة في المثال.

يمكنك دائمًا عرض قائمة الإصدارات الحالية على:

developers.google.com/speed/libraries/jquery

إذا كنت لا تثق في Google لأي سبب من الأسباب ، ولكنك لا تزال تريد معرفة كيفية الحصول على مكتبة jQuery من خادم موثوق به تابع لجهة خارجية ، فاستخدم مستودع Microsoft.

تشمل مكتبة jquery
تشمل مكتبة jquery

jQuery هي واحدة من أفضل الأدوات لإنشاء الرسوم المتحركة بسهولة على صفحات الويب. بمجرد أن تدرك قوة هذه الأداة ، ستكون سعيدًا جدًا لأنك بدأت في تعلم مثل هذه المكتبة.

يعتقد المشككون بين الطلاب والمطورين أنه من الأفضل تنفيذ كل شيء باستخدام لغة برمجة خالصة ، دون استخدام مكتبات الطرف الثالث. لكن عليك أن تفهم أن ملف jQuery يبلغ حجمه 32 كيلوبايت فقط ، ومن المرجح أنه موجود بالفعل في ذاكرة التخزين المؤقت لمتصفح المستخدم الخاص بك إذا قمت بتضمين البرنامج النصي من خلال Google. لذلك لا تخف من تعلم الأدوات التي تجعل الحياة أسهل للمطور. بعد كل شيء ، لهذا قمنا بتضمين مكتبة jQuery - حتى لا نعيد اختراع العجلة.

موصى به: